In a medium mixing bowl, cream together the softened butter and sugars. Add the egg and vanilla extract and stir until just combined.
Add the flour, baking powder, and salt. Stir until a dough ball begins to form. Then stir in the chocoalte chips.
Cover and chill in the refrigerator for one hour, and up to overnight.
Spoon onto a baking sheet lined with a baking mat or parchment paper. Top with flaky sea salt, optional.
Bake at 325°F for 8-10 minutes, just until the edges begin to brown.
